Output e34ecd1cac683590f2ec7c2548bc6cd5b99b6fc1426ad78d12417d7fece298aa:1

value
27167911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fee5b1309ccbec659560160c0c229958f845092 OP_EQUAL
address
3GGeuHxrPsbYjZCdmXJPdTGkQWAFvybhq3
transaction
e34ecd1cac683590f2ec7c2548bc6cd5b99b6fc1426ad78d12417d7fece298aa